Duties & Responsibilities
- Establish and maintain customer relationships with existing and new clients.
- Respond promptly and professionally to customer inquiries about insurance availability, eligibility, coverage options, policy changes, claims, and billing matters.
- Use a consultative, needs-based approach to educate clients about insurance options and help them make informed decisions.
- Keep accurate records and provide thorough activity reports to management.
- Maintain a strong work ethic and demonstrate a consistent commitment to success each day.
- Stay up to date with product changes, licensing requirements, and technical developments through continuous education and training.

Qualifications & Requirements
- Strong interpersonal and communication skills, both written and verbal.
- People-oriented with the ability to build rapport quickly.
- Organizational skills, attention to detail, and a proactive approach to problem-solving.
- Self-motivated and dedicated to providing excellent customer service.
- Ability to learn and utilize computer functions effectively.
- Ability to work collaboratively in a team environment and manage multiple tasks simultaneously.
- Timely and accurate work completion; pride in thoroughness.
- Ability to obtain Property & Casualty and Life & Health insurance licenses prior to start date (support and guidance provided).
- Willingness to participate in ongoing industry and product training as required.
